Your goal is to make sure every church member is informed about meetings, events and volunteer opportunities. While today’s technology allows for richer communication options than ever before, studies have shown that “the digital divide is still a very real issue.”

According to former Mashable writer Alex Fitzpatrick, “while 91 percent of Americans as a whole have access to wired broadband speeds, there is a very different reality if you lack a college education, if you’re poor or if you’re Hispanic or African American.” The same disparity exists in rural and urban areas versus the suburbs.
